813880401 | MDExOlB1bGxSZXF1ZXN0NTc3OTUzNzI3 | 5 | WIP: Add Gmail takeout mbox import | 306240 | open | 0 | 25 | 2021-02-22T21:30:40Z | 2021-07-28T07:18:56Z | FIRST_TIME_CONTRIBUTOR | dogsheep/google-takeout-to-sqlite/pulls/5 | WIP This PR adds the ability to import emails from a Gmail mbox export from Google Takeout. This is my first PR to a datasette/dogsheep repo. I've tested this on my personal Google Takeout mbox with ~520,000 emails going back to 2004. This took around ~20 minutes to process. To provide some feedback on the progress of the import I added the "rich" python module. I'm happy to remove that if adding a dependency is discouraged. However, I think it makes a nice addition to give feedback on the progress of a long import. Do we want to log emails that have errors when trying to import them? Dealing with encodings with emails is a bit tricky. I'm very open to feedback on how to deal with those better. 1124731464 | I_kwDOCGYnMM5DCgpI | 399 | Make it easier to insert geometries, with documentation and maybe code | 9599 | open | 0 | 25 | 2022-02-05T00:11:26Z | 2023-05-16T03:11:52Z | OWNER | In playing with the new SpatiaLite helpers from #385 I noticed that actually populating geometry columns is still a little bit tricky. Here's what I ended up doing: ```python import httpx, sqlite_utils db = sqlite_utils.Database("/tmp/spatial.db") attractions = httpx.get("https://latest.datasette.io/fixtures/roadside_attractions.json?_shape=array").json() db["attractions"].insert_all(attractions, pk="pk") # Schema of that table is now: # CREATE TABLE [attractions] ( # [pk] INTEGER PRIMARY KEY, # [name] TEXT, # [address] TEXT, # [latitude] FLOAT, # [longitude] FLOAT # ) db.init_spatialite() db["attractions"].add_geometry_column("point", "POINT") db.execute(""" update attractions set point = GeomFromText( 'POINT(' || longitude || ' ' || latitude || ')', 4326 ) """) ``` That last line took some figuring out - especially the need for the SRID of `4326`, without which I got this error: > `IntegrityError: attractions.point violates Geometry constraint [geom-type or SRID not allowed]` It would be good to both document this in more detail, but ideally also to come up with a more obvious pattern for inserting common types of spatial data.
